The Nutcracker Parking Ellie Caulkins Opera House Parking Denver

Flash Sale! Time Left :
The Nutcracker Parking
Sat, Dec 13 at 6:31 PM
Ellie Caulkins Opera House Parking - Denver CO
Checking Availability...